Revision: 903
Author: heuermh
Date: Fri Nov 27 16:12:31 2009
Log: Edited wiki page through web user interface.
http://code.google.com/p/piccolo2d/source/detail?r=903

Modified:
  /wiki/BuildSWTOnMacOSX.wiki

=======================================
--- /wiki/BuildSWTOnMacOSX.wiki Fri Nov 27 14:39:41 2009
+++ /wiki/BuildSWTOnMacOSX.wiki Fri Nov 27 16:12:31 2009
@@ -354,7 +354,8 @@
  [INFO] Building Piccolo2D Parent
  [INFO]    task-segment: [install]
  [INFO]  
------------------------------------------------------------------------
-[INFO] Installing parent/pom.xml to  
~/.m2/repository/org/piccolo2d/piccolo2d-parent/1.3-SNAPSHOT/piccolo2d-parent-1.3-SNAPSHOT.pom
+[INFO] Installing parent/pom.xml to
+~/.m2/repository/org/piccolo2d/piccolo2d-parent/1.3-SNAPSHOT/piccolo2d-parent-1.3-SNAPSHOT.pom
  [INFO]  
------------------------------------------------------------------------
  [INFO] Building Piccolo2D Core
  [INFO]    task-segment: [install]
@@ -418,18 +419,126 @@

  = MacOSX 10.5.x, Apple JDK 1.5.x, ppc =

-The Piccolo2D build works fine with on PowerPC Macs (ppc) with MacOSX  
10.5.x and Apple JDK 1.5.x.
+The Piccolo2D build works fine on PowerPC Macs (ppc) with MacOSX 10.5.x  
and Apple JDK 1.5.x.

  Running the SWT examples requires the {{{-XstartOnFirstThread}}} JDK  
command line option or the java process will hang.

-For example, here is a complete walkthrough on MacOSX 10.5... with Apple  
JDK 1.5.0....  First, diagnosis information:
+For example, here is a complete walkthrough on MacOSX 10.5.8 with Apple  
JDK 1.5.0_20-b02-315.  First, diagnosis information:

  {{{
-todo
+$ java -version
+java version "1.5.0_20"
+Java(TM) 2 Runtime Environment, Standard Edition (build 1.5.0_20-b02-315)
+Java HotSpot(TM) Client VM (build 1.5.0_20-141, mixed mode, sharing)
+
+$ mvn -version
+Apache Maven 2.1.0 (r755702; 2009-03-18 14:10:27-0500)
+Java version: 1.5.0_20
+Java home: /System/Library/Frameworks/JavaVM.framework/Versions/1.5.0/Home
+Default locale: en_US, platform encoding: MacRoman
+OS name: "mac os x" version: "10.5.8" arch: "ppc" Family: "unix"
+
+$ mvn enforcer:display-info
+[INFO] [enforcer:display-info]
+[INFO] Maven Version: 2.1.0
+[INFO] JDK Version: 1.5.0_20 normalized as: 1.5.0-20
+[INFO] OS Info: Arch: ppc Family: unix Name: mac os x Version: 10.5.8
+
+$ mvn help:active-profiles
+[INFO] [help:active-profiles {execution: default-cli}]
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-parent:pom: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-core:bundle: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-extras:bundle: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-swt:bundle:1.3-SNAPSHOT':
+[INFO]   The following profiles are active:
+[INFO]     - macosx_carbon (source: pom)
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-examples:jar: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-swt-examples:bundle: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
+[INFO] Active Profiles for  
Project 'org.piccolo2d:piccolo2d-complete:pom:1.3-SNAPSHOT':
+[INFO]   There are no active profiles.
  }}}

  and then the actual install:

  {{{
-todo
+$ mvn install
+[INFO] Scanning for projects...
+[INFO] Reactor build order:
+[INFO]   Piccolo2D Parent
+[INFO]   Piccolo2D Core
+[INFO]   Piccolo2D Extras
+[INFO]   Piccolo2D SWT
+[INFO]   Piccolo2D Examples
+[INFO]   Piccolo2D SWT Examples
+[INFO]   Piccolo2D
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D Parent
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ing parent/pom.xml to
+~/.m2/repository/org/piccolo2d/piccolo2d-parent/1.3-SNAPSHOT/piccolo2d-parent-1.3-SNAPSHOT.pom
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D Core
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ing core/target/piccolo2d-core-1.3-SNAPSHOT.jar to
+~/.m2/repository/org/piccolo2d/piccolo2d-core/1.3-SNAPSHOT/piccolo2d-core-1.3-SNAPSHOT.jar
+[INFO] Installing  
org/piccolo2d/piccolo2d-core/1.3-SNAPSHOT/piccolo2d-core-1.3-SNAPSHOT.jar
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D Extras
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ing extras/target/piccolo2d-extras-1.3-SNAPSHOT.jar to
+~/.m2/repository/org/piccolo2d/piccolo2d-extras/1.3-SNAPSHOT/piccolo2d-extras-1.3-SNAPSHOT.jar
+[INFO] Installing  
org/piccolo2d/piccolo2d-extras/1.3-SNAPSHOT/piccolo2d-extras-1.3-SNAPSHOT.jar
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D SWT
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+Downloading:  
http://repo1.maven.org/maven2/org/eclipse/swt/carbon/macosx/3.3.0-v3346/macosx-3.3.0-v3346.pom
+
+Downloading:  
http://repo1.maven.org/maven2/org/eclipse/swt/carbon/macosx/3.3.0-v3346/macosx-3.3.0-v3346.jar
+[INFO] Installing swt/target/piccolo2d-swt-1.3-SNAPSHOT.jar to
+~/.m2/repository/org/piccolo2d/piccolo2d-swt/1.3-SNAPSHOT/piccolo2d-swt-1.3-SNAPSHOT.jar
+[INFO] Installing  
org/piccolo2d/piccolo2d-swt/1.3-SNAPSHOT/piccolo2d-swt-1.3-SNAPSHOT.jar
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D Examples
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ing examples/target/piccolo2d-examples-1.3-SNAPSHOT.jar to
+~/.m2/repository/org/piccolo2d/piccolo2d-examples/1.3-SNAPSHOT/piccolo2d-examples-1.3-SNAPSHOT.jar
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D SWT Examples
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ing  
swt-examples/target/piccolo2d-swt-examples-1.3-SNAPSHOT.jar to
+~/.m2/repository/org/piccolo2d/piccolo2d-swt-examples/1.3-SNAPSHOT/piccolo2d-swt-examples-1.3-SNAPSHOT.jar
+[INFO] Installing  
org/piccolo2d/piccolo2d-swt-examples/1.3-SNAPSHOT/piccolo2d-swt-examples-1.3-SNAPSHOT.jar
+[INFO]  
------------------------------------------------------------------------
+[INFO] Building Piccolo2D
+[INFO]    task-segment: [install]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Installing pom.xml to
+~/.m2/repository/org/piccolo2d/piccolo2d-complete/1.3-SNAPSHOT/piccolo2d-complete-1.3-SNAPSHOT.pom
+[INFO]
+[INFO]
+[INFO]  
------------------------------------------------------------------------
+[INFO] Reactor Summary:
+[INFO]  
------------------------------------------------------------------------
+[INFO] Piccolo2D Parent ...................................... SUCCESS
+[INFO] Piccolo2D Core ........................................ SUCCESS
+[INFO] Piccolo2D Extras ...................................... SUCCESS
+[INFO] Piccolo2D SWT ......................................... SUCCESS
+[INFO] Piccolo2D Examples .................................... SUCCESS
+[INFO] Piccolo2D SWT Examples ................................ SUCCESS
+[INFO] Piccolo2D ............................................. SUCCESS
+[INFO]  
------------------------------------------------------------------------
+[INFO]  
------------------------------------------------------------------------
+[INFO] BUILD SUCCESSFUL
+[INFO]  
------------------------------------------------------------------------
  }}}

-- 
Piccolo2D Developers Group: http://groups.google.com/group/piccolo2d-dev?hl=en

Reply via email to